14:22 — On-call confirmed the deploy blocked on lint failures in the Tollery migrations repo. New SQL lint rules (uppercase keywords, no SELECT *) were merged mid-sprint without a grace period, flagging 41 legacy files. Mitigation: rules downgraded to warnings for files under /legacy, pipeline re-run green at 14:41. Follow-up ticket filed to batch-fix old files. Failing run's trace token recorded below.

trace token, kahog-kaweg: htk14_734fe1d358f0c2

## Environments: Bulk Edits in the Admin Table

Quick heads-up for support: bulk edits in the Ledgerly admin table behave differently per environment. In sandbox, edits apply instantly with no audit hold; in staging they queue for five minutes; in production, anything touching more than 50 rows needs a second approver. If a customer says their bulk change "didn't stick," it's almost always the approval queue, not a bug. Each environment reads its limits from a shared config, which currently holds the following values.

service settings:
PELATH_PIN=5541
PELATH_TENANT=eliath
PELATH_METRICS_HOST=metrics.pelath.qorveltech.example
PELATH_SEAL=seal_2e786e59
PELATH_STANDBY_TEAM=eliius

The Hoistwise simulator's credential vault sealed itself after three failed unlock attempts during last night's scenario replay. The dispatch-model seeds and floor-traffic datasets are inside, so the Tuesday regression run is blocked. Auto-unseal via the Kestrel agent failed because its lease expired the same hour. Per policy, a security reviewer must witness the manual recovery and confirm the audit trail afterward. The recovery passphrase for the sealed vault is as follows.

unlock words, fafog-tajop: fendor-kasix

Plugins submitted to the Brimveil marketplace run through the automated color-contrast audit on every build. The audit checks all declared themes against WCAG-equivalent thresholds defined in our Tintgate spec. Results are bound to the build artifact, not the source tree — rebuilds re-run the full audit.

Do not self-attest contrast compliance; only Tintgate-issued results count. Failed audits block listing. Appeals require the audit record plus your plugin manifest. Each audit record is keyed to the token shown below.

pipeline stamp: htk4_66df